Worthen is a village and former civil parish now part of the parish of Worthen with Shelve in the Shropshire district of the ceremonial county of Shropshire, England. The settlement lies approximately thirteen miles west of the town of Shrewsbury and sits in the Rea Brook valley. To the south of Worthen are the Stiperstones and the Bromlow Callow, a small clump of trees that can be seen from the top of the hill. To the north the landscape rises to Long Mountain.
